Abstract
There are many transparent objects to be measured in industrial fields. They are plastics, paste drops and liquid drops, etc. To have the high quality products, sometimes, it is very important to control the shape and the volume of these materials. But, to extract the shape of these objects by optical way is one of the difficult problems and not so many researches have been established in this field. In this paper, a shape extraction method of transparent objects using the combination of multi-stripe lighting and genetic algorithms is proposed. The method was experimentally applied to extract the shape of transparent paste drops and proved its efficiency
